在信息化的时代,数据库是存储、管理和获取数据的基石。SQL(Structured Query Language,结构化查询语言)作为数据库的标准语言,已经成为了IT行业的基础技能之一。无论你是编程新手,还是想要提升自己的数据库技能,这篇文章都将带你从零开始,轻松掌握SQL数据库,并通过实战案例和视频教学,助你成为数据库高手。
初识SQL数据库
什么是SQL数据库?
SQL数据库是一种用于存储、管理和查询数据的系统。它通过SQL语言进行操作,能够高效地处理大量数据。常见的SQL数据库有MySQL、Oracle、SQL Server等。
SQL数据库的特点
- 结构化:数据以表格的形式存储,便于管理和查询。
- 可扩展性:可根据需求增加数据表、字段等。
- 安全性:支持权限控制,保护数据安全。
SQL数据库入门
SQL基础语法
- SELECT:查询数据。
- INSERT:插入数据。
- UPDATE:更新数据。
- DELETE:删除数据。
实战案例:创建数据库和表
-- 创建数据库
CREATE DATABASE mydatabase;
-- 使用数据库
USE mydatabase;
-- 创建表
CREATE TABLE students (
id INT PRIMARY KEY,
name VARCHAR(50),
age INT
);
-- 插入数据
INSERT INTO students (id, name, age) VALUES (1, '张三', 20);
INSERT INTO students (id, name, age) VALUES (2, '李四', 22);
SQL数据库进阶
复杂查询
- 连接查询:将多个表中的数据关联起来。
- 子查询:在一个查询中嵌套另一个查询。
实战案例:连接查询
-- 连接students表和grades表
SELECT s.name, g.score
FROM students s
JOIN grades g ON s.id = g.student_id;
SQL数据库实战案例
案例一:在线图书管理系统
- 功能:实现图书的增删改查、借阅管理等功能。
- 技术:使用MySQL数据库,结合PHP进行前端展示。
案例二:企业人事管理系统
- 功能:实现员工信息管理、薪资管理、考勤管理等功能。
- 技术:使用Oracle数据库,结合Java进行开发。
视频教学
为了帮助大家更好地学习SQL数据库,我们为大家准备了丰富的视频教程。这些教程涵盖了SQL数据库的入门、进阶和实战案例等内容,让你轻松掌握SQL数据库。
视频教程推荐
- 《SQL基础教程》:讲解SQL基础语法、数据类型、常用函数等。
- 《SQL进阶教程》:讲解连接查询、子查询、视图等高级应用。
- 《实战案例教程》:通过实际案例,教你如何使用SQL数据库解决实际问题。
总结
通过本文的学习,相信你已经对SQL数据库有了初步的了解。从零开始,只要勤加练习,你一定能够成为一名优秀的数据库高手。希望本文能为你提供帮助,祝你学习愉快!
